Family travelers will love the new programming, local partnerships, rich cultural experiences, impactful community initiatives and other compelling offerings available at The Ritz-Carlton O’ahu, Turtle Bay.
Through a partnership with OluKai, Turtle Bay’s Meet the Legends series welcomes guests and locals to talks with Hawaiian icons; the resort also boasts daily cultural programming. Turtle Bay offers something for every member of the family, from guided kayak tours, Jamie O’Brien Surf Experience, Paniolo Lūʻau, Kuilima Farm, Nalu Spa and other activities. At Kuilima Farm, native crops like taro, breadfruit and coconut are harvested for use in the resort’s menus, cocktails and spa treatments. The weekly Paniolo, A Hawaiian Cowboy Luau celebrates Hawaiian ranching culture. Explore filming spots at the resort, which has served as the backdrop for more than 150 films and TV shows.

Here’s a closer look at the resort’s summer programming:
- Intro to Surf | Jamie O’Brien Surf Experience: Offered daily, 9:30–10 a.m., catch a wave.
- Stargazing | Stargazers of Hawaii: The stargazing experience is guided by a seasoned astronomer every Tuesday for $115 per person. Reservations required.
- Kuilima Farm Tour: Explore Kuilima Farm with more than 460 acres of agricultural land.
- Sunset | Live Music: Soak in the sunset with live acoustic music.
- Off the Lip | Live Music: At Off The Lip, enjoy live local music, fresh cocktails and ocean views.
- Paniolo, A Hawaiian Cowboy Luau: This is held weekly on Wednesday evenings.
- ‘Ukulele Lesson: Perfect for all levels, reservations are recommended for this event in the Lobby every Tuesday, Thursday and Saturday 8–9 a.m.
- Lei Making | ‘Okika Creations: The complimentary lei making experience (reservations recommended) takes place in the Lobby every Monday, Wednesday and Friday 9–10 a.m.
- Hula ʻAuana Lessons: The Ritz-Carlton O’ahu, Turtle Bay’s expert kumu teach traditional movements and storytelling through dance every Monday, Wednesday and Friday, 10–11 a.m.; complimentary for resort guests, with reservations recommended.
- Pony Meet & Greet | The Stables: Meet the resort’s ponies at The Stables and enjoy a hands-on grooming experience every Sunday 2:30–3 p.m.
- Paint Paʻina: The guided painting class, complete with all supplies and expert instruction, is offered Wednesday and Friday 6–8 p.m. at Hoʻolana lobby café for $115 per person, with reservations required.

Jun 19, 2025Have a “Sundae” Funday at Pennsylvania’s East Broad Top Railroad
A new, unique adventure at East Broad Top Railroad awaits family travelers this summer. The little engine arrives at Orbisonia Station to welcome families on a sweet, hot fudge sundae-filled adventure that perfectly mixes summer fun with education. On select Sundays (including June 29, July 20 and Aug. 10), take a vintage train ride filled with delicious ice cream sundaes. The Sundae Special experience departs Orbisonia Station at 3 p.m. for a 90-minute, 9-mile ride through Aughwick Valley, Pennsylvania.
